ABOUT THE ORIGINAL BOOK

The Deficit Myth by Stephanie Kelton challenges deeply ingrained beliefs about government spending and debt. Using the framework of Modern Monetary Theory, the book unravels the misconception that federal budgets should be managed like household finances. It explores the unique ability of currency-issuing governments, such as the US, to finance expenditures and argues that deficits are often misunderstood and can be a tool for economic prosperity. The central theme revolves around understanding the true constraints on government spending, shifting the focus from budgetary limitations to real economic and social impacts.
